Conflict Resolution
Conflict resolution poses another challenge for Taurus and Aries. Taurus approaches disagreements with patience and a desire for calm discussion. Aries, however, may react impulsively, prioritizing assertiveness over compromise. This approach can lead to misunderstandings, especially if Aries perceives Taurus as too slow or hesitant. For example, during an argument, Aries might raise their voice or become defensive, while Taurus aims to discuss issues calmly, often withdrawing instead.
To enhance conflict resolution, you can adopt these strategies:
- Active Listening: Encourage each other to express feelings without interruption.
- Set Boundaries: Agree on how to approach arguments, focusing on respectful communication.
- Take Breaks: When tensions rise, taking a short break can allow both sides to cool down before reconvening.
